Event Details
Intermediate handbuilding is a 6-week session that focuses on refining fundamental skills with clay (pinching, coiling, slab construction) to create more complex, precise, and larger functional or sculptural ceramic forms. Key areas include advanced surface design (sgraffito, mishima, printmaking, texturing), structural engineering for pieces.
Students with solid handbuilding experience who have taken Beginning Handbuilding at TAG are welcome to work independently with guided instruction and consultation for specific projects.
Please bring any pottery tools you have, an old hand towel, a small bucket, and your enthusiasm and creativity.
Each student will receive 25 lbs. of clay. Glazes and firing are included in the class fee, as well as open studio time.
